/* @flow */
import { isDef, isUndef } from 'shared/util'
import { updateListeners } from 'core/vdom/helpers/index'
import { withMacroTask, isIE, supportsPassive } from 'core/util/index'
import { RANGE_TOKEN, CHECKBOX_RADIO_TOKEN } from 'web/compiler/directives/model'
// normalize v-model event tokens that can only be determined at runtime.
// it's important to place the event as the first in the array because
// the whole point is ensuring the v-model callback gets called before
// user-attached handlers.
function normalizeEvents (on) {
/* istanbul ignore if */
if (isDef(on[RANGE_TOKEN])) {
// IE input[type=range] only supports `change` event
const event = isIE ? 'change' : 'input'
on[event] = [].concat(on[RANGE_TOKEN], on[event] || [])
delete on[RANGE_TOKEN]
}
// This was originally intended to fix #4521 but no longer necessary
// after 2.5. Keeping it for backwards compat with generated code from < 2.4
/* istanbul ignore if */
if (isDef(on[CHECKBOX_RADIO_TOKEN])) {
on.change = [].concat(on[CHECKBOX_RADIO_TOKEN], on.change || [])
delete on[CHECKBOX_RADIO_TOKEN]
}
}
let target: any
function createOnceHandler (handler, event, capture) {
const _target = target // save current target element in closure
return function onceHandler () {
const res = handler.apply(null, arguments)
if (res !== null) {
remove(event, onceHandler, capture, _target)
}
}
}
function add (
event: string,
handler: Function,
once: boolean,
capture: boolean,
passive: boolean
) {
handler = withMacroTask(handler)
if (once) handler = createOnceHandler(handler, event, capture)
target.addEventListener(
event,
handler,
supportsPassive
? { capture, passive }
: capture
)
}
function remove (
event: string,
handler: Function,
capture: boolean,
_target?: HTMLElement
) {
(_target || target).removeEventListener(
event,
handler._withTask || handler,
capture
)
}
function updateDOMListeners (oldVnode: VNodeWithData, vnode: VNodeWithData) {
if (isUndef(oldVnode.data.on) && isUndef(vnode.data.on)) {
return
}
const on = vnode.data.on || {}
const oldOn = oldVnode.data.on || {}
target = vnode.elm
normalizeEvents(on)
updateListeners(on, oldOn, add, remove, vnode.context)
target = undefined
}
export default {
create: updateDOMListeners,
update: updateDOMListeners
}
